A guide to securing MCP servers that let AI agents call tools or access data. It covers risks such as prompt injection, excessive permissions, data theft, and repeated expensive calls.

In plain words
What is it for?
Use it to review or harden production MCP servers, set per-tool permissions, add rate limits and timeouts, and protect shell, file, or database access.
Why use it?
It helps limit what an agent can do when it processes untrusted text or reaches sensitive systems.

MCP Security & Sandboxing

An MCP server is a direct execution surface for an LLM that reads untrusted text. Treat it like any other public API — with extra caution because the caller is manipulable.

When to Use

  • Hardening an MCP server before production
  • Reviewing an MCP server for security issues
  • Handling agents that process untrusted user content (emails, tickets, web pages)
  • Building tools that touch the filesystem, shell, or databases

Threat Model

Threat Vector Mitigation
Prompt injection User data contains "ignore previous, delete X" Never blindly pass user-content to destructive tools
Tool confusion Agent picks wrong tool Good descriptions (see mcp-tool-design) + scoped permissions
Over-privilege Tool can do more than needed Split by scope; least-privilege service accounts
Data exfiltration Agent reads private data, passes to external tool Egress controls + resource/tool separation
DoS Agent loops calling expensive tool Rate limits + timeouts
Credential leak Tool returns token in output Redact in response serializers

Principle: Destructive Tools Require Explicit Confirmation

Tools that write, delete, or spend money MUST NOT execute on arbitrary agent input. Options, strongest first:

  1. User-confirmed elicitation: tool returns requires_confirmation: true and the client prompts the human
  2. Dry-run by default: tool takes dry_run: boolean and defaults to true
  3. Idempotency + audit: tool requires idempotency_key; every call logged with full arguments
server.tool(
  "delete_resource",
  "Delete a resource. Requires confirm=true after reviewing impact.",
  {
    id: z.string(),
    confirm: z.boolean().default(false).describe("Must be true to actually delete"),
    dry_run: z.boolean().default(true),
  },
  async ({ id, confirm, dry_run }) => {
    if (!confirm || dry_run) {
      const impact = await assessImpact(id);
      return { content: [{ type: "text", text: `Dry run — would delete: ${JSON.stringify(impact)}. Set confirm=true and dry_run=false to proceed.` }] };
    }
    await doDelete(id);
    return { content: [{ type: "text", text: `Deleted ${id}` }] };
  },
);
